如果该内容未能解决您的问题,您可以点击反馈按钮或发送邮件联系人工。或添加QQ群:1381223

MySQL 安装目录详解:从安装到配置的全方位指南

MySQL 安装目录详解:从安装到配置的全方位指南

在数据库管理系统中,MySQL 无疑是备受青睐的选择之一。无论是开发者还是企业用户,都需要对 MySQL 安装目录 有一个清晰的了解。本文将为大家详细介绍 MySQL 安装目录 的相关信息,包括安装过程、目录结构、常见应用以及一些实用的配置技巧。

一、MySQL 安装目录概述

MySQL 安装目录 是指在安装 MySQL 数据库时,系统为其分配的存储位置。这个目录包含了 MySQL 运行所需的所有文件,包括二进制文件、配置文件、数据文件等。通常,MySQL 安装目录 会根据操作系统的不同而有所变化:

  • Windows:默认安装路径通常是 C:\Program Files\MySQL\MySQL Server X.X
  • Linux/Unix:默认安装路径可能在 /usr/local/mysql/opt/mysql

二、安装过程中的目录选择

在安装 MySQL 时,用户可以选择自定义安装目录。通过安装向导或命令行安装工具,用户可以指定一个适合自己需求的目录位置。例如,在 Linux 系统中,可以使用以下命令来指定安装目录:

./configure --prefix=/path/to/mysql

三、MySQL 安装目录结构

MySQL 安装目录 包含以下几个主要子目录:

  1. bin:存放 MySQL 的可执行文件,如 mysqld(MySQL 服务器)、mysql(MySQL 客户端)等。
  2. data:MySQL 数据文件的存储位置,包含数据库文件、表文件等。
  3. include:包含 MySQL 头文件,用于开发 MySQL 相关的应用程序。
  4. lib:存放 MySQL 的库文件。
  5. share:包含 MySQL 的帮助文件、字符集文件等。
  6. my.cnf:MySQL 的配置文件,通常位于安装目录的根目录或 /etc/my.cnf

四、MySQL 安装目录的应用

  1. 数据库管理:通过访问 MySQL 安装目录 中的 bin 目录,可以直接启动 MySQL 服务器或客户端进行数据库管理。

  2. 备份与恢复:了解 MySQL 安装目录 结构有助于进行数据库的备份和恢复操作。数据文件通常位于 data 目录中。

  3. 配置优化:通过修改 my.cnf 文件,可以对 MySQL 进行性能优化,如调整缓冲区大小、连接数等。

  4. 开发与测试:开发人员可以利用 MySQL 安装目录 中的头文件和库文件来开发与 MySQL 交互的应用程序。

五、常见问题与解决方案

  • 权限问题:确保 MySQL 安装目录及其子目录具有正确的权限设置,避免因权限不足导致的启动失败。
  • 路径问题:如果 MySQL 安装目录不在系统默认路径下,需要确保环境变量正确设置,以便系统能够找到 MySQL 的可执行文件。

六、结语

了解 MySQL 安装目录 不仅有助于安装和配置 MySQL,还能在日常维护和问题排查中提供便利。无论你是初学者还是经验丰富的数据库管理员,掌握这些基础知识都是非常必要的。希望本文能为你提供一个清晰的指南,帮助你在 MySQL 的世界中游刃有余。

通过以上内容,我们不仅介绍了 MySQL 安装目录 的基本概念,还探讨了其在实际应用中的重要性。希望这篇文章能为你提供有价值的信息,助你在 MySQL 数据库管理的道路上更进一步。